This story is about Emma Rockford, a young girl who knows the secret of magic and wishes. So before middle school starts, her friends and her make their wishes together to start the school year off right! But something happens, and even though her friends wishes get answered, Emma’s don’t. Then she realizes the new kid Jackson is getting her dream wishes!!!!!!! Now they have to work together to get Emma her wishes before it’s too late…
This was a simple book about magic, wishes and friendship! I loved the storyline, the characters were hilarious and the novel was perfection!!!! I totally suggest this book to girls 10 and up! It’s clean, funny and cute. 10 out of 10, totally suggest!
The only warning I have is that the girls in the book wishes to have curves and doesn’t get them. Instead the guy gets muscles and pecs and she’s mad about it. I found this part hilarious! It isn’t woke or anything, simply she wanted a fuller chest, and he got pecs instead.
